| Post Translational Modifications | Phosphorylated on Ser-61 by PIK3CG. Phosphorylation on Ser-61 is required for ADRB2 internalization. |
| Function | Binds to actin filaments in muscle and non-muscle cells. Plays a central role, in association with the troponin complex, in the calcium dependent regulation of vertebrate striated muscle contraction. Smooth muscle contraction is regulated by interaction with caldesmon. In non-muscle cells is implicated in stabilizing cytoskeleton actin filaments. The non-muscle isoform may have a role in agonist-mediated receptor internalization. |
